It is a drug made synthetically with a secretory and expectorant effect. You can buy the drug in the form of tablets, solution or suspension. Influencing a sick organism, "Lazolvan" finds its application in liquefaction of sputum, and, accordingly, its best discharge. Moreover, it can be used both independently and in combination with other mucolytic agents.
They recommend a medicine for bronchitis, pneumonia, bronchial asthma, obstructive pulmonary disease. When using the drug "Lazolvan", the instruction notes possible side effects. Among them are vomiting, nausea, weakness, diarrhea. However, in most cases, the drug is well tolerated. If any unpleasant sensations appear, listed here or otherwise, the reception is stopped and you should contact a doctor who will replace the drug with a more suitable one.
Contraindications to this medicine are individual intolerance to the components that make up its composition, the first trimester of pregnancy. During lactation, the drug is prescribed with caution, since it is revealed that the active substance passes into breast milk, but there is no information about its negative effect on the development of the baby. In recent months, the expectation of the baby "Lazolvan" instruction advises to apply only if necessary and under the supervision of a doctor. There is no information about an overdose of the drug, however, in the event of any unpleasant sensations similar to this condition, the treatment is symptomatic.
Ambroxol is the main active ingredient in the composition. "Lazolvan", in addition to it, contains citric acid, sodium chloride, purified water, benzalkonium chloride. Absorption of the drug is fast and quite complete. For example, ambroxol in the blood plasma reaches its concentration in the maximum amount in the range from 30 minutes to 3 hours. The elimination half-life from plasma occurs within 7-12 hours, this time can last if the patient suffers from renal failure. The solution for oral administration and inhalation is distributed over all tissues, reaching the highest concentration in the lungs and bronchi. The drug is excreted, mainly through the kidneys (more than 90%). Therefore, patients who have problems with this body should inform the doctor about this, as often the dosage is reduced.
Mucolytic agent "Lazolvan", the instruction recommends the use as follows. Tablets are used during meals, adults are enough for 1 piece 3 times or 2 pieces 2 times. The syrup is prescribed for babies up to 2 years old at 2.5 ml 2 times a day, for older children, but under 6 years old the same amount is given 3 times a day, up to 12 years old children are given 5 ml (about 1 teaspoon), adults take 10 ml
The solution "Mucosolvan" instruction advises children and adults to use in the form of drops or inhalations. In the latter case, 1-2 procedures are done daily for the required amount of time. The dosage is prescribed by the doctor and depends on the age of the patient.
Do not combine this drug with drugs that reduce the cough reflex. With the simultaneous administration of Amoxicillin, Erythromycin, Cefuroxime, their penetration into the bronchial secretion increases. The use of "Lazolvan" is possible when using drugs that inhibit labor.
